I selected the fencing (refined in Quick Mask Mode) to an alpha channel, used Generative Fill on this selection then the Spot Healing Brush and Stamp Tool to completely remove the fencing and replace the ball. Further curves adjustments for contrast, saturation, sharpening, etc.

I had actually worked on this the other day before it was suddenly pulled down. One tip about any repair using any type of image recovery such as AI or content aware, you need an image with a good resolution. This gives AI more information to pull from in order to make a repair.

That being said, I used the suggestions made in this video - basically selecting the fence lines by "painting" them on, creating a selection and using content aware fill. Some additional repairs were used with the spot healing brush.
